BLACK WALNUT BROWNIES



Black Walnut Brownies image

These brownies, studded with big chunks of black walnuts, are crisp on top and chewy inside. Our friends have given this treat rave reviews, especially those in areas where black walnuts are hard to come by.-Catherine Berra Bleem, Walsh, Illinois

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 40m

Yield 16 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 cup sugar
1/4 cup canola oil
2 large e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
2 tablespoons baking cocoa
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up chopped black walnuts

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, beat sugar and oil until blended. Beat in eggs and vanilla. Combine the flour, cocoa and salt; gradually add to sugar mixture and mix well. Stir in walnuts. , Pour into a greased 8-in. square baking pan. Bake at 350° for 30-35 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Cool on a wire rack.

WALNUT BROWNIES



Walnut Brownies image

Walnut Brownies are easy fudgy brownies with crunchy walnuts. Easy homemade chewy brownie recipe with cocoa powder, walnuts, and common pantry ingredients!

Provided by Sabrina Snyder

Categories     Dessert

Time 40m

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/2 cup unsalted butter (, melted)
1 cup sugar
2 large eggs
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
1/3 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
1/2 cup flour
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on baking powder
1 cup walnuts (, coarsely chopped)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  • Spray an 8x8 inch baking pan with baking spray.
  • Whisk together melted butter, sugar, eggs, and vanilla extract.
  • Whisk in the cocoa powder, flour, salt, and baking powder.
  • Gently fold in 3/4 cup of the walnuts, being careful to not over-stir the brownie batter.
  • Spread batter evenly into greased baking pan. Place the remaining walnuts evenly on the top of the brownie batter
  • Bake for 25 to 30 minutes.

BROWNIES



Brownies image

Provided by Carla Rollins

Categories     Chocolate     Dessert     Bake     Fourth of July     Kid-Friendly     Back to School     Walnut     Fall     Gourmet     Kidney Friendly     Vegetarian     Pescatarian     Peanut Free     Soy Free     Kosher     Small Plates

Yield Makes 16 (2-inch) squares

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 sticks (1 cup) unsalted butter
8 ounces fine-quality bittersweet chocolate (not unsweetened), coarsely chopped
1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 cups sugar
4 large eggs
2 teaspoons vanilla
5 ounces walnut pieces, coarsely chopped (1 1/2 cups)

Steps:

  • Put oven rack in middle position and preheat oven to 350°F. Grease a 9-inch square baking pan (2 inches deep) and line bottom and sides with wax paper, then butter paper.
  • Melt butter and chocolate in a medium heatproof bowl set over a saucepan of simmering water, stirring occasionally, until smooth.
  • Wh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t in a small bowl.
  • Whisk together sugar, eggs, and vanilla in a large bowl, then pour in chocolate mixture, whisking until combined well. Whisk in flour mixture, then stir in walnuts and transfer batter to baking pan.
  • Bake until top is shiny and set and sides have begun to pull away slightly (a wooden pick or skewer will not come out clean), about 35 minutes, for fudgy brownies; or until wooden pick or skewer comes out clean, 50 minutes to 1 hour total, for cakey brownies.
  • Cool brownies completely in pan on a rack. Invert onto a cutting board, remove paper, and cut into squares.

FUDGE WALNUT BROWNIES



Fudge Walnut Brownies image

These are quick and easy to make. Everyone just loves these brownies.

Provided by Yoly

Categories     Desserts     Nut Dessert Recipes     Walnut Dessert Recipes

Time 1h25m

Yield 9

Number Of Ingredients 9

½ cup all-purpose flour
⅛ teaspoon baking powder
⅛ teaspoon salt
1 cup white sugar
½ cup butter, softened
2 eggs
2 (1 ounce) squares unsweetened baking chocolate, melted
½ te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up coarsely chopped walnuts

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C). Grease an 8x8-inch square pan.
  • Sift flour, baking powder, and salt together in a bowl.
  • Beat sugar and butter together in a large bowl with an electric mixer until light and fluffy. Beat in eggs until smooth batter forms; beat in chocolate and vanilla extract. Stir flour mixture in just until incorporated; fold in walnuts. Spread batter into prepared square pan.
  • Bake in preheated oven until top is dry and edges have started to pull away from the sides of the pan, 40 to 45 minutes. Cool completely in square pan, about 30 minutes; cut into 9 squares.

MAPLE WALNUT BROWNIES



Maple Walnut Brownies image

I like maple syrup. And walnuts. Brownies too. I REALLY like these Maple Walnut Brownies from the King Arthur Flour Baker's Catalogue. These dense, chewy bars are a nice change of pace from the usual pumpkin- and apple-based fall desserts.

Provided by chiclet

Categories     Bar Cookie

Time 1h15m

Yield 16 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 1/4 cups unbleached all-purpose flour
3/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
6 tablespoons unsalted butter
3/4 cup brown sugar
1/3 cup real maple syrup
2 large eggs
1/2 teaspoon maple flavoring
3/4 cup chopped walnuts
1 cup confectioners' sugar
2 tablespoons maple syrup
1 -2 tablespoon milk or 1 -2 tablespoon cream

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°F Lightly grease an 8" square pan.
  • Whisk together flour, salt, and baking powder; set aside.
  • Melt butter and brown sugar together in the microwave or over a burner; remove from heat and stir in the syrup. Allow the mixture to cool to lukewarm (I let it sit for about an hour).
  • Stir in the eggs one at a time, then the maple flavor.
  • Stir in the dry ingredients, and finally the walnuts.
  • Pour into prepared pan, and bake 25 minutes, just until the edges pull away from the sides of the pan. Remove from oven and cool before cutting and glazing.
  • To make the glaze: Whisk all three ingredients together, adding more liquid if necessary to make a pourable glaze.

FUDGY WALNUT BROWNIES



Fudgy Walnut Brownies image

We have lots of great cooks in our clan, so adding to our collection of family recipes is a tradition. I came up with these moist nut-covered brownies while doing my Christmas baking. Now everyone requests them.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 1h

Yield 1-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 13

3/4 cup butter, cubed
4 ounces unsweetened chocolate, chopped
4 large eggs
2 cups s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up all-purpose flour
WALNUT CRUNCH TOPPING:
3/4 cup packed brown sugar
1/4 cup butter, cubed
2 large eggs, lightly beaten
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
4 cups chopped walnuts

Steps:

  • In a microwave, melt butter and chocolate; stir until smooth. Cool slightly. In a large bowl, beat eggs and sugar; stir in vanilla and chocolate mixture. Stir in flour until well blended. Pour into a greased 13x9-in. baking pan; set aside., For topping, in a small saucepan, combine brown sugar and butter. Cook and stir over low heat until butter is melted. Stir in the eggs, flour and vanilla until well blended. Stir in nuts. , Spread evenly over brownie batter. Bake at 350° for 40-45 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out with moist crumbs (do not overbake). Cool completely on a wire rack.
